Fiddler On The Roof brings its timeless story to the John, James and Clara Knight Stage in Akron, OH. This classic musical explores themes of tradition, family, and change through the eyes of Tevye, a Jewish milkman, and his five daughters in the fictional village of Anatevka. Audiences in Akron can experience beloved songs and a poignant narrative across multiple dates.

Fiddler On The Roof in Akron, OH
Fiddler On The Roof remains one of Broadway's most cherished musicals. Its universal themes resonate deeply, featuring iconic songs such as "Tradition," "If I Were a Rich Man," and "Sunrise, Sunset." The production tells a powerful story of love, loss, and the enduring strength of community amidst societal shifts. Attendees can anticipate a moving theatrical presentation.
